#2dc094 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2dc094 is composed of 17.6% red, 75.3%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.9%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 162 degrees, a saturation of 62% and a lightness of 46.5%. #2dc094 color hex could be obtained by blending #5affff with #008129.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

Shades and Tints of #2dc094

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f0fcf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2dc094

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#767777 is the less saturated color, while #09e4a3 is the most saturated one.
